I think I figured out the problem.
Make sure you don't have any old XScreenSaver app-defaults files on your system. I had one on my i686 system: /etc/X11/app-defaults/XScreenSaver . Once I had removed it, the problem went away.
Do not remove /usr/share/X11/app-defaults/XScreenSaver as it's the up-to-date one that comes with the xscreensaver package.
